    How many Laser sets do you need?

    The number of Fiber Laser 'sets' - a set is made up by one Fiber Laser Transmitter and one Fiber Laser Receiver - you need mainly depends on two factors: 1) the size of your car, and 2) your personal preference as to how close you would like to get to optimal protection. Here follow the most common scenarios.

    And what about rear laser protection?

    Rear laser shots are less common, but in most areas police officers do shoot at the rear of your car when opportune. Most of our customers therefore add at least one Fiber Laser set to the rear side of their car. Also here the number of sets needed is dependent on the size of your car and your desire to optimize your protection level.

    Radar front and rear: 1 + 1 = 3

    A good many of our customers have opted for placing an HD+ radar antenna at the front and the rear of their car. A dual radar antenna brings three great benefits:

    First, when your car is shot at from behind, a rear HD+ can simply decrease your Stinger's reaction time due to its 'directional sensitivity'.

    Image

    Direct rear radar hit

    Second, RD antennas often start alerting when picking up not straight shots, but radar reflections. A second antenna therefore strongly improves your Stinger's overall sensitivity.

    Image

    Rear HD+ antenna picking up radar reflection

    And three, two antennas enable very accurate depictions of where the radar threat is coming from.
